Ingredients
Directions
-
Grease the pie shape.
-
Wash the cauliflower and broccoli and cook the florets covered with adhering moisture for 2-3 minutes at 800 watts in the microwave.
-
Sprinkle the turkey cubes with salt and pepper. Heat the oil and fry the turkey around light brown.
-
Stir in cauliflower, broccoli, spring onions and flour and cook for 2-3 minutes.
-
Add the stock and milk in portions to create a bound sauce. Season with curry, salt and pepper.
-
Preheat the oven to 200ºC.
-
Brush 5 sheets of filo pastry with half of the melted butter and place them crosswise in the mold. Let the dough overhang slightly.
-
Spoon the filling and put the dough back over the filling.
-
Brush the rest of the dough sheets with the remaining butter and place the dough slightly wrinkled on the filling.
-
Bake the pie in the oven in about 25 minutes until golden brown.
